COLEMAN, Mich. - In spite of trailing
Coleman (Mich.) 15 points,
Sacred Heart Academy (Mt. Pleasant, Mich.) surged back to grab a 28-21 win over
Coleman (Mich.) Saturday.
After nabbing the lead on an
Adam Stremlow touchdown pass to
Matthew Warner, the Comets went into halftime with a 15-8 lead. The Irish took the lead for good with a passing touchdown in the fourth quarter.
Despite scoring 12 points in the third, Sacred Heart Academy still trailed by one point going into the fourth quarter. But eight points in the fourth helped SHA pull out the victory.
The Mt. Pleasant school didn't take the lead for good until the the fourth quarter when they threw a touchdown.
The victory was a step in the right direction for the Irish, who were coming off a 39-6 defeat at the hands of Mendon in its previous game. The defeat comes as a step back for Coleman, which notched a 48-28 victory over Valley Lutheran in its previous outing.
